Which equation could be used to solve this problem? The sum of two consecutive odd integers is 100. Find the integers. A.2n + 3 = 100 B.2n + 1 = 100 C.n + 4 = 100 D.2n + 2 = 100

odd integers - 2n+1
consecutive odd integers - 2n+1 + 2

equation 2x+1+2x+1+2=4n+4


4n+4=100\\ 4n=96\\ n=24\\\\ 2n+1=49\\ 2n+3=51\\ 49+51=100

the integers are 49 and 51

an even integer is represented as 2n where n is an integer. an odd integer is represented as 2n+1
all even numbers are 2 away from the next even number

all odd numers are 2 away from the next odd number so

the sum of 2 consecutive odd intergesrs s 100

consecutive odd=(2n+1)+(2n+1+2) and so on

so consecutive odd =100 so
2n+1+2n+1+2=100

4n+4=100
